Background

  • Landlord and tenant entered a lease in 2009-2019 with KT&W succeeding MSTK&W as tenant.
  • Tenant subleased 13–15 offices but could not sublease all unused space.
  • Tenant's revenues declined in 2010–2012, leading to talks to reduce leased space; negotiations broke down in early 2013.
  • Tenant vacated the premises in April 2013 and stopped paying rent from May 2013.
  • Landlord sued for breach of contract and accelerated rent; tenant admitted no new agreement superseding the lease.
  • Motion for summary judgment filed by Landlord; court found no good faith breach by Landlord and breach by Tenant.

Issues

Issue Plaintiff's Argument Defendant's Argument Held
Did KT&W breach the lease by vacating and withholding rent? Landlord KT&W Tenant breached the lease; judgment for Landlord entered
